A feature interview with acclaimed Iranian-German cinematic artist Ali Samadi Ahadi - film director, producer and visual effects supervisor. Ali is known for his hit comedy films like “Salami Aleikum” and “45 Minutes to Ramallah,” as well as award-winning documentaries, “Lost Children,” and, “The Green Wave” - a landmark film focused on the Green Movement in Iran, the disputed 2009 elections, and the crackdown in the streets that followed. Ali joins Jian to talk about his passion for film, his journey from Iran as kid during the war, and his latest battle with advanced cancer and coming to terms with mortality. Plus, Mona from Melbourne with the Persian proverb of the week, the Roqe team debates feta cheese (with a surprise appearance by Chef Hoss Zare), and Letters of the Week regarding Kusha.
